There are a few things you should know about how my classroom is run:

HOMEWORK IS ESSENTIAL in my classroom.  A  summary of our weekly story will be sent home along with the vocabulary words.  Help your child practice these words and read the summary together.  The only way to become a better reader is to read, read, read ! Students need to read a minimum of 20 minutes each night from their AR books.  If your child is coming home with more than 30 minutes of work each night they are not using their school time wisely.  We have plenty of time in class to get our work done.  Some students even get a head start on their homework.

Talk with your child about setting aside a certain time and place for doing homework.

Encourage your child to complete the assignment independently.  If your child has difficulty with homework, let them ask for your help.  I would rather them try it first before you intervene.

Help your child be better organized by designating a place where he/she can put things that need to be taken to school.  A box, basket, or dishpan works well for this.

REMEMBER:  Homework is your child’s responsibility.  Have your child show you his completed assignments so you are aware if the kind of work your child is doing.
